If you're planning to catch a train from Kenley, you'll find a range of facilities designed to make your journey smooth. Starting with ticketing options, the station features a ticket office open from 06:10 to 12:40 on weekdays and Saturdays. If visiting outside these hours, utilize the ticket machines available, which can also process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While there are no ticket barriers, the station employs induction loops and offers a helpful ramp service for passengers needing step-free train access.
Kenley station's atmosphere is serene, but note the absence of some facilities like waiting lounges, toilets, and refreshment services. Though there's no ATM, free public Wi-Fi isn't available either. However, security is a priority, with CCTV covering both the station and cycle storage areas. Cyclists will appreciate the 10 sheltered bicycle spaces provided.
Accessibility is a significant focus at Kenley Station. Though certain areas offer step-free access, transitioning between the platforms requires navigating a steep footpath. Assistance can be arranged in advance or upon arrival using the help points located on the platforms. Station staff are present during peak morning hours throughout the week to assist passengers who require additional support.
For a hassle-free experience, it is recommended to pre-book assistance if required, ensuring the staff can accommodate any needs regarding wheelchair access or other support requirements. Even without a booking, Kenley ensures travelers are looked after with various assistance points for unplanned aids.

East Grinstead Train Station is equipped with a wide array of facilities to ensure a comfortable experience for all travelers. Whether you're purchasing a ticket from the ticket office, which operates from early morning till late evening, or collecting pre-booked tickets from a machine, the station maintains easy and accessible options. The station supports the use of smartcards and has validators available for effortless travel. Additionally, there's an induction loop for individuals with hearing impairments.
If you need assistance, there are staff members available from early morning until past midnight on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ays. For those requiring step-free access, East Grinstead Station is fully accessible across all platforms with meeting points available for assistance. However, it's worth noting that while there are ramps available for train access, the toilets aren't fully accessible. Although there’s no waiting room office, a seating area is provided for your convenience.
Located just outside the station, you'll find a taxi rank for on-the-go convenience.
